Tampa Bay is at 26-6 so far

Tampa Bay won versus Pittsburgh 3-2 on Thursday to conclude a three-game winning streak over small-budget teams, managing to make an outstanding start. Zach Eflin pitched seven scoreless innings, while Randy Arozarena hit one of three Rays homers for the win.

Taylor Walls and Yandy Díaz also homered for Tampa Bay, which at 26-6 is off to the best start through 32 games since the 1984 World Series champion Detroit Tigers , who went 27-5 39 years ago.

The Rays have scored a major league-best 210 runs and allowed an MLB-fewest 96.
